I took the boat out again today. I got it running right now that I fixed the broken fuel and bleeder lines. I could only hold it open for about 10 seconds before the overheat horn would go off. It has a Torquemaster case with only side water intakes. The shaft is 4.5" below the bottom, but for some reason, it sucks air when I get up to speed. I only expected to be able to run about 60 before it got out of control. I discovered that if I keep the nose in the water a bit, it's not to bad to drive. Now for the biggest surprise.
